[0014] As can be seen from Fig. 1, the brake operating device for implementing the method of the present invention includes a pneumatic brake booster 1, a brake master cylinder 2 arranged on the brake booster, and a pneumatic motor-pump assembly 3.
[0015] The basic design and function of brake actuating devices are generally known, so only the essential features of the invention will be described below.
[0016] The not-shown interior of brake booster 1 is divided by at least one movable wall into at least one vacuum chamber and at least one working chamber. The master brake cylinder 2 has two pistons, not shown, which are movable in a housing and delimit a respective hydraulic pressure chamber together with the housing. The pressure chamber can be connected to an unpressurized pressurized fluid storage chamber 4 and can be connected via an outlet 5 to wheel brakes in a not shown motor vehicle braking system.
